【PostgreSQL之性能优化(转)】教程文章相关的互联网学习教程文章

连接postgres特别消耗cpu资源而引发的PostgreSQL性能优化考虑

由于是开发阶段,所以并没有配置postgres的参数,都是使用安装时的默认配置,以前运行也不见得有什么不正常,可是前几天我的cpu资源占用突然升高.查看进程,发现有一个postgres的进程占用CPU都是80%以上,而且居高不下; 刚开始以为是配置上需要修改,但事实上,默认配置基本上是很优化的,而且是开发阶段,数据量也并不大。后来通过分析,得出结论,解决问题应该从以下几个方面来逐一考虑: 1,SQL查询方面检查数据检索的索引是否...

postgresql 性能优化【代码】

order_date,2 order_source,3 SUM(commodity_num) num,4 SUM(actual_charge) charge5 FROM (6 SELECT to_char(oc.create_date, ‘yyyyMMdd‘) AS order_date,7 (CASE8 WHEN oo.event_type = ‘ONLINE_COMMODITY_ORDER‘ THEN9 ‘线上‘10 ELSE11 ‘线下‘12 END) order_source,13 oc.commodity_num,14 ...

Postgresql-11.X 性能优化详解【代码】【图】

postgres 性能优化 系统优化 修改 /etc/grub.conf 关闭 numa=off ,修改磁盘IO调度方式 elevator=deadline 修改方法: grubby --update-kernel=ALL --args="transparent_hugepage=never" --args="elevator=deadline" 验证: grubby --info=ALL 返回 args="ro crashkernel=auto rhgb quiet numa=off elevator=deadline" 关闭内存大页 hugepage 验证是否开启方法1: 如果以下文件不存在,则是THP已经从内核中移除。 /sys/kernel...

PostgreSQL 参数调整(性能优化)

CPU 查看CPU型号*/ cat /proc/cpuinfo | grep name | cut -f2 -d: | uniq -c/*查看物理CPU个数*/ cat /proc/cpuinfo | grep "physical id" | sort -u | wc -l /*查看逻辑CPU个数*/ cat /proc/cpuinfo | grep "processor" | wc -l /*查看CPU内核数*/ cat /proc/cpuinfo | grep "cpu cores" | uniq /*查看单个物理CPU封装的逻辑CPU数量*/ cat /proc/cpuinfo | grep "siblings" | uniq /*计算是否开启超线程 ##逻辑CPU > 物理CPU ...

[转帖]PostgreSQL 参数调整(性能优化)【代码】【图】

www.cnblogs.com/VicLiu/p/11854730.html知道一个 shared_pool文章写的挺好的 还没仔细看 昨天分别在外网和无外网环境下安装PostgreSQL,有外网环境下安装的相当顺利。但是在无外网环境下就是两个不同的概念了,可谓十有八折。感兴趣的同学可以搭建一下。 PostgreSQL安装完成后第一件事便是做相关测试,然后调整参数。 /*CPU 查看CPU型号*/ cat /proc/cpuinfo | grep name | cut -f2 -d: | uniq -c/*查看物理CPU个数*/ cat /proc...

连接postgres特别消耗cpu资源而引发的PostgreSQL性能优化考虑._MySQL

bitsCN.com 由于是开发阶段,所以并没有配置postgres的参数,都是使用安装时的默认配置,以前运行也不见得有什么不正常,可是前几天我的cpu资源占用突然升高.查看进程,发现有一个postgres的进程占用CPU都是80%以上,而且居高不下;刚开始以为是配置上需要修改,但事实上,默认配置基本上是很优化的,而且是开发阶段,数据量也并不大。后来通过分析,得出结论,解决问题应该从以下几个方面来逐一考虑:1,SQL查询方面检查数据检索的...

Postgresql-11.X 性能优化详解【代码】【图】

postgres 性能优化 系统优化 修改 /etc/grub.conf 关闭 numa=off ,修改磁盘IO调度方式 elevator=deadline 修改方法: grubby --update-kernel=ALL --args="transparent_hugepage=never" --args="elevator=deadline" 验证: grubby --info=ALL 返回 args="ro crashkernel=auto rhgb quiet numa=off elevator=deadline" 关闭内存大页 hugepage 验证是否开启方法1: 如果以下文件不存在,则是THP已经从内核中移除。 /sys/kernel...

PostgreSQL之性能优化(转)【代码】

转载自:https://blog.csdn.net/huangwenyi1010/article/details/72853785解决问题 前言 PostgreSQL的配置参数作为性能调优的一部分,起着重要的位置。有时候一个简单的配置参数就会觉得应用的性能。因此有必要简单了解下其相关的配置参数。 查询Linux服务器配置 在进行性能调优之前,需要清楚知道服务器的配置信息,比如说 CPU,内存,服务器版本等信息。 查询系统版本信息 root@ubuntu160:~# lsb_release -a No LSB modules are ...

POSTGRESQL - 相关标签